    As an ancient civilization with thousands of years of glorious history, there are countless ruins buried under the soil of our country waiting for us to discover. With the development of China's archaeological undertakings, the secrets of China's ancient civilization have been revealed step by step. In 2021, the top ten new archaeological discoveries in the country were announced, and the 10 selected sites include the sacrificial area of Sanxingdui site in Guanghan, Sichuan, the cemetery of Zhengjiahu in Yunmeng, Hubei, the site of Daocheng Piluo in Sichuan, the site of Jihuacheng in Lixian County, Hunan, the site of Huangshan in Nanyang, Henan, the site of Gangshang in Tengzhou, Shandong, the tomb of Jiangcun in Xi'an, Shaanxi, the site of Mingzhongdu in Fengyang, Anhui, the tomb group of the Tuyuhun royal family in the Tang Dynasty in Wuwei, Gansu, and the Fengsui site of Yuli Keyak Kuduke in Xinjiang.

    Let's take a look at the 10 sites in turn.

    (1) The sacrificial area of Sanxingdui site is one of the most famous, and it has caused a sensation on the Internet for a long time. The site is located in the western suburbs of Guanghan City, Sichuan, covering an area of about 12 square kilometers, and has unearthed a large number of cultural relics, which have reached more than 10,000 pieces of cultural relics at present, and more than 450 complete ivory roots. (2) The total area of Zhengjiahu cemetery in Yunmeng, Hubei Province is about 150,000 square meters, and a large number of precious ancient writing materials have been unearthed here, such as the late Warring States period Mu Yao, which has about 700 characters and has great academic value.

    (3) The Piluo site is a super-large Paleolithic wilderness site, located in Daocheng County, Ganzi Prefecture, Sichuan Province, where the average altitude is more than 3,750 meters, the total area of the site is nearly 1 million square meters, and more than 3,000 typical stone products have been found. (4) The site of Chicken Crying City is located in Chicken Crying City Village, Shuonan Town, Changdeli County, Hunan Province, and a large number of rice bran husks and large rice fields have been found at this site, which is the highest civilization level that can be achieved by the rice farming society in the middle reaches of the Yangtze River around 5000 years ago. (5) The site of Huangshan Mountain is located in Huangshan Village, Pushan Town, Nanyang City, Henan Province.

    6) The Gangshang site is located in Chengang Village, Dongshahe Street, Tengzhou City, Shandong Province, and the site era is the late period of Dawenkou culture.

    (7) The Jiangcun Tomb in Xi'an, Shaanxi Province has been confirmed as the tomb of the Han Emperor, which provides a sample for in-depth study of the ancient imperial tomb system in China. (8) The ruins of the Ming Zhongdu in Fengyang, Anhui Province are the capital built by Zhu Yuanzhang, with an area of 50 square kilometers. (9) The tombs of the Tuyuhun royal family in Wuwei in Gansu Province are mainly based on the Tang Dynasty tomb system, and have cultural factors in Tuyuhun, Tubo, and northern grasslands.

    10) The Yuli Keyak Kuduke Fengsui site in Xinjiang is one of the Fengsui groups in the Peacock River, among which the 883 documents found are the most important, which is the first discovery of the Tang Dynasty Chinese wooden tablet.

    Archaeology in the true sense of the word in China originated in 1926.

    In 1926, Li Ji, a modern Chinese archaeologist, excavated the Neolithic site in Xiyin Village, Xia County, Shanxi Province, which was the earliest independent archaeological excavation by Chinese scholars. In the following three years, Li Ji was hired as the director of the archaeological group of the Institute of History and Philology of the ** Research Institute, and led and participated in the field archaeological excavations such as Anyang Yinxu and Zhangqiu Chengziya, which shaped the prototype of the academic system of Chinese archaeology, put the excavation work on a scientific track, and created the first batch of high-level archaeologists in China.

    The archaeological community believes that Mr. Li Ji's excavation of the site of Xiyin Village in Xia County, Shanxi Province is a symbol of the birth of modern archaeology in China. Li Ji is also known as the "father of Chinese archaeology". Archaeological anthropologist Zhang Guangzhi once commented on Li Ji, "In the past 60 years, as the father of Chinese archaeology and then as the head of Chinese archaeology, his academic thought has always occupied a dominant position in the development of this science in China."

    And said, "As far as Chinese archaeology is concerned, we are still living in the era of Li Ji." ”

In 2020, the top ten new archaeological discoveries in the country were selected at various levels, and the "top ten" new archaeological discoveries were finally announced, including the Zhaoguo Cave site in Gui'an New Area, Guizhou Province, which is from the Paleolithic Age 10,000 years ago, the earliest typical coastal shell mound site in Zhejiang Province and the Yangtze River Delta region from 8300 to 7800 years ago - the Jingtou Mountain site in Yuyao, Ningbo, Zhejiang, the ancient country of Heluo 5300 years ago - the Shuanghuai tree site in Gongyi, Henan, and the earliest granary of the Xia Dynasty about 4000-3700 years ago—— The ruins of Shizhuang in Huaiyang, Henan, as well as the mysterious ancient tomb sites from various regions.
